table.focus-table,table.reg-table{width:100%;table-layout:fixed;border-collapse:collapse}.el-table thead th{background:#f8f8f8;text-align:center;font-size:14px;color:#333;font-weight:400}.el-table__row>td{text-align:center}table.focus-table th{padding:15px 18px;border:1px solid #eee;font-size:18px;font-weight:400;background:#f8f8f8}table.focus-table td{padding:28px 24px;border:1px solid #e1f0ff;text-align:center;color:#666}table.focus-table td>.icon{position:relative}table.focus-table td>.icon>span{position:absolute;text-align:left;overflow:hidden;text-overflow:ellipsis;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}table.focus-table td>.icon .text-name{width:185px;height:4em;line-height:1.8em;left:108px;top:34px}table.focus-table td>.icon .target{width:215px;left:75px;top:32px;white-space:nowrap}table.focus-table td>.icon .target+span{width:215px;left:90px;top:94px;white-space:nowrap}table.focus-table td>.icon .group{width:220px;left:84px;top:34px;white-space:nowrap}table.focus-table td>button{margin:20px auto 0;width:124px}table.reg-table td,table.reg-table th{height:48px;padding:5px 10px;border:1px solid #eee;line-height:1.6em;color:#666}table.reg-table th{text-align:left;background:#f8f8f8;font-size:14px;font-weight:400;color:#333}.forecast-result{background:#fff}.forecast-result .forecast-title{font-size:16px;font-weight:700;line-height:48px;margin:0 auto;padding:0 20px;border-bottom:1px solid #eee;background:#f7faff;color:#344360}.forecast-result .forecast-title .el-icon-close{float:right;line-height:48px}.forecast-result .time-chart{height:290px;position:relative}.forecast-result .time-chart .li{padding:0 10px;cursor:pointer;word-wrap:break-word;overflow:hidden;text-overflow:ellipsis;word-break:break-all;white-space:nowrap;word-wrap:normal\0}.forecast-result .time-chart .arow,.forecast-result .time-chart .arow-text,.forecast-result .time-chart .forecast-circle,.forecast-result .time-chart .forecast-cirline,.forecast-result .time-chart .left-axis,.forecast-result .time-chart .left-day,.forecast-result .time-chart .left-year,.forecast-result .time-chart .right-axis,.forecast-result .time-chart .right-day,.forecast-result .time-chart .right-year,.forecast-result .time-chart .time-chart-riskforecast-info{position:absolute;z-index:1;top:145px}.forecast-result .time-chart .left-year{line-height:20px;font-size:14px;color:#3a6de6;font-weight:700;left:36px;top:97px}.forecast-result .time-chart .left-day{line-height:20px;font-size:14px;color:#3a6de6;font-weight:700;left:29px;top:115px}.forecast-result .time-chart .right-year{line-height:20px;font-size:14px;color:#3a6de6;font-weight:700;top:97px}.forecast-result .time-chart .right-day{line-height:20px;font-size:14px;color:#3a6de6;font-weight:700;top:115px}.forecast-result .time-chart .left-axis{left:60px;height:2px;background-color:#9099ab}.forecast-result .time-chart .right-axis{right:70px;width:876px;height:2px;background-color:#3a6de6;z-index:0}.forecast-result .time-chart .arow{top:138px;right:69px;width:0;height:0;border-top:8px solid transparent;border-left:16px solid #3a6de6;border-bottom:8px solid transparent}.forecast-result .time-chart .arow-text{top:117px;right:70px;color:#3a6de6;font-weight:700;font-size:16px}.forecast-result .time-chart .forecast-circle{border-radius:50%;width:36px;height:36px;background:#e76a6a;right:120px;top:129px;color:#fff;text-align:center;line-height:36px}.forecast-result .time-chart .forecast-cirline{border:2px dashed #e76a6a;width:0;height:145px;z-index:0;right:135px}.forecast-result .time-chart .time-chart-riskforecast-info{right:0;top:100px;font-size:12px;text-align:center;width:75px}.forecast-result .time-chart .time-chart-riskforecast-info_ratio{width:64px;height:52px;background:#e76a6a;border-radius:4px;color:#fff;text-align:center;margin:0 auto;padding-top:10px}.forecast-result .time-chart .time-chart-riskforecast-info_ratio-text{font-weight:700}.forecast-result .time-chart .circle,.forecast-result .time-chart .cirline,.forecast-result .time-chart .day,.forecast-result .time-chart .dot,.forecast-result .time-chart .line,.forecast-result .time-chart .rect,.forecast-result .time-chart .year{position:absolute;top:145px;left:0;z-index:2;text-align:center}.forecast-result .time-chart .dot{border-radius:50%;border:1px solid #3a6de6;width:10px;height:10px;background:#fff}.forecast-result .time-chart .rect{border:1px dotted #ccc;width:110px;height:80px;padding-top:20px}.forecast-result .time-chart .day{background:#9bb8fd;height:20px;line-height:20px;font-size:14px;color:#fff;padding:0 10px}.forecast-result .time-chart .year{height:20px;line-height:20px;font-size:14px;color:#666;font-weight:700;-webkit-transform:rotate(45deg);transform:rotate(45deg);-webkit-transform-origin:0 0;transform-origin:0 0}.forecast-result .time-chart .year.hasYear{color:#3a6de6}.forecast-result .time-chart .line{border:1px dotted #ccc;width:0;height:50px;z-index:1}.forecast-result .time-chart .circle{border-radius:50%;border:1px solid #9bb8fd;width:26px;height:26px;line-height:24px;background:#fff;font-size:12px;font-weight:700;color:#3a6de6}.forecast-result .time-chart .circle.circle-active{width:36px;height:36px;background:#3a6de6;color:#fff;font-weight:700;line-height:36px;border:0}.forecast-result .time-chart .cirline{border:2px dashed #e76a6a;width:0;height:145px;z-index:0}.forecast-result .outer-content{border-top:4px solid #e76a6a;background-color:#f8f8f8;padding:12px;min-height:280px}.forecast-result .outer-content .table-wrap table{width:100%;margin:0 auto;border-top:1px solid #eee;border-left:1px solid #eee;border-collapse:collapse}.forecast-result .outer-content .table-wrap table td{font-size:14px;font-family:MicrosoftYaHei;color:#666;width:25%;border-bottom:1px solid #eee;border-right:1px solid #eee;padding:0 8px;line-height:36px;background-color:#fff;text-align:center}.forecast-result .outer-content .table-wrap table th{line-height:40px;color:#666;background-color:#ecf1f8}.forecast-result .outer-content .table-wrap table .grid7{width:7%}.forecast-result .outer-content .table-wrap table .grid7>span{border-radius:50%;margin:0 auto;display:block;width:20px;height:20px;line-height:20px}.forecast-result .outer-content .table-wrap table .grid47{width:47%}.forecast-result .outer-content .table-wrap table .grid46{width:46%;text-align:left}.forecast-result .outer-content .table-wrap table .grid46>.el-progress{width:83%;display:inline-block;vertical-align:2px;margin-right:1%;margin-left:1.5%}.forecast-result .outer-content .table-title{padding:0 10px;font-weight:700;font-size:14px;color:#fff;background:#3a6de6;border-radius:4px;display:inline-block;height:30px;text-align:center;line-height:30px}.forecast-result .outer-content .table-wrap .table-introduce{font-size:14px;color:#e76a6a;line-height:21px;margin:0;padding:8px 0}.forecast-result .outer-content .tree-wrap{position:relative}.forecast-result .outer-content .tree-wrap .tool-bar{position:relative;margin-bottom:20px}.forecast-result .outer-content .tree-wrap .right{position:absolute;right:0;top:7px}.forecast-result .outer-content .tree-wrap .axixsY{position:absolute;left:102px;top:30px;bottom:0;width:2px;background:#9099ab}.forecast-result .outer-content .tree-wrap .axixsY-item{position:relative;margin-bottom:12px}.forecast-result .outer-content .tree-wrap .axixsY-item .axixsY-day{position:absolute;border-radius:4px;background:#9bb8fd;height:20px;line-height:20px;font-size:14px;color:#fff;text-align:center;margin-top:2px;left:0;padding:0 10px}.forecast-result .outer-content .tree-wrap .axixsY-item .axixsY-circle{position:absolute;border-radius:50%;border:1px solid #9bb8fd;width:26px;height:26px;line-height:24px;background:#fff;font-size:12px;font-weight:700;color:#3a6de6;text-align:center;left:90px}.forecast-result .outer-content .tree-wrap .axixsY-item .axixsY-wrap{margin-left:130px;background-color:#fff;padding:3px 0}.forecast-result .outer-content .tree-wrap .axixsY-item .axixsY-name{display:inline-block;width:40%;line-height:24px;padding-left:12px;color:#333;word-wrap:break-word;overflow:hidden;text-overflow:ellipsis;word-break:break-all;white-space:nowrap;word-wrap:normal\0}.forecast-result .outer-content .tree-wrap .axixsY-item .axixsY-name .axixsY-high{background-color:#ffe8e8;color:#e05454;padding:1px 8px;border-radius:4px;margin-right:6px}.forecast-result .outer-content .tree-wrap .axixsY-item .axixsY-name .axixsY-middle{background-color:#fbf1dc;color:#ebb039;padding:1px 10px;border-radius:4px;margin-right:6px}.forecast-result .outer-content .tree-wrap .axixsY-item .axixsY-name .axixsY-low{background-color:#e3eeff;color:#3a6de6;padding:1px 8px;border-radius:4px;margin-right:6px}.forecast-result .outer-content .tree-wrap .axixsY-item .axixsY-name .axixsY-custom{background-color:#e7f8d5;color:#6cac26;padding:1px 15px;border-radius:4px;margin-right:6px}.forecast-result .outer-content .tree-wrap .axixsY-item .axixsY-content{display:inline-block;width:60%;padding-left:6px;line-height:24px;word-wrap:break-word;overflow:hidden;text-overflow:ellipsis;word-break:break-all;white-space:nowrap;word-wrap:normal\0}.forecast-result .outer-content .tree-wrap .axixsY-item .axixsY-content>a:active,.forecast-result .outer-content .tree-wrap .axixsY-item .axixsY-content>a:hover{color:#3a6de6}